TerrifiCon 2024: The Conskipper Report

TerrifiCon took over Mohegan Sun throughout the weekend with a simply incredible show. New England comic fans were treated to an all-star lineup of guests including Jim Lee, Greg Capullo, Adam Hughes, Erik Larsen, Terry Dodson, and many more, making TerrifiCon the destination for serious comic collectors and pop culture fans alike. They deliver a knockout show every year, but something about this year’s guest list made the weekend even more special.

Fans arrived early to queue up at artists’ tables for autographs and sketches and scoop up all of the great deals at the vendor booths. The word has gotten out to artists far and wide about TerrifiCon’s stellar reputation, and many artists came prepared with original comic art and pre-drawn sketches for sale to eager collectors. The vendor booths offered something for everyone, featuring an eclectic mix of comic art, Lego pieces, statues toys, video games, custom pins and stickers and more. There was something for everyone at TerrifiCon 2024!

Jim Lee was the star of the show on Saturday for comic fans, making his way through a massive line for autographs and photo ops with a smile on his face as he greeted happy fans. The same could be said for other titans of the industry such as Chris Claremont and Howard Chaykin. For film and television fans, guests were treated to such actors as Charlie Cox and Cobie Smulders.

We here at Conskipper were at the event to bring you photos of this great convention in action!

TerrifiCon began in 2012, and it has gotten bigger and better with each new year. 2024 was really special for this convention, and we can’t wait to see how they outdo themselves next year!
